Okay, so I've downloaded the new patch for OFB, though I haven't yet installed it. I have also downloaded some OFBp2 mods, and installed them anticipating that I would install the patch shortly after. However, I have had an error with the patch regarding that "globalcatbin.package" or whatever it was that everyone seemed to have problems with. I know that in order to fix it, I have to replace it via the original CD. Unfortunately, my little brother, in all his wisdom, lent the original to his friend until he buys University. Now, I trust him to return it, he's a good 12-year old. My question is if I run the Sims now, with these p2 mods but without p2, with it cause a big fiery ball visible from space?

The file is actually on the OFB disc.  It is in the compressed.zip file.  That file contains all the files that the installer uncompresses and copies to your hard drive.  You can open it with any program that opens zip files.
